The Lone Bellow To Perform on 'Tonight Show'

Zach Williams, Woodstock native and lead singer of The Lone Bellow, will perform on The Tonight Show with Jay Leno Wednesday.

An Etowah High School graduate who is the lead singer for an up-and-coming band will make an appearance on The Tonight Show With Jay Leno this week.

The Lone Bellow, which includes Woodstock native Zach Williams as the lead singer, will sing for Leno and the audience on his show Wednesday. The show airs at 11:35 p.m. on NBC. 

The band earlier this year performed on Conan

Williams is the son of Tony and Pam Williams and brother to Brooke Williams Morgan, all of which are long time Woodstock residents.

Williams graduated from Etowah High School in 1999 and grew up attending First Baptist Church of Woodstock.

After graduating from high school, he went on to earn his degree from Palm Beach Atlantic University after initially attending classes at Liberty University for two years.
